Некоторые подходы к оптимизации производительности баз данных с помощью NULL-значений:
- Создание частичного индекса, исключающего NULL-значения. sky.pro Это способствует ускорению поиска по полям без NULL-значений. sky.pro
- Использование полей NOT NULL. sky.pro Это предотвращает накопление ненужной информации в базе данных и способствует сохранению целостности данных. sky.pro
- Периодическое обновление и настройка базы данных. sky.pro Регулярное обновление статистики базы данных помогает оптимизатору запросов корректно оценивать планы выполнения запросов и избежать ненужных операций. sql-ex.ru
- Осторожное использование подсказок для запросов. sky.pro Подсказки для запросов нужно использовать внимательно, указывая наиболее эффективные пути выполнения запросов. sky.pro
- Методы сжатия данных и разбиение на секции. sky.pro Эти методы помогают сократить количество операций ввода-вывода и увеличить скорость обработки запросов. sky.pro
- Использование функциональных индексов с NULL. sql-ex.ru Такие индексы могут улучшить производительность запросов, которые используют функции с аргументами NULL. sql-ex.ru
- Контроль обновлений и вставок. sql-ex.ru NULL-индексы могут влиять на производительность таких операций, поэтому важно учитывать их при проектировании и оптимизации запросов. sql-ex.ru
Следует учитывать, что влияние NULL-значений разное, поэтому рекомендуется протестировать производительность с учётом специфики ситуации. sky.pro